Veteran captains all know that when faced with a tsunami, ships at sea must never rush back to port or dock.

Instead, you should head for deep water immediately.

Because tsunamis are long waves, their wavelength is very long when traveling in the open sea, but their wave height is very low. Their wavelength may be hundreds of kilometers long, but their wave height may be only one or two meters.

At this time, even a smaller adventure ship can force its way through by turning the bow and using the bow to meet the wave crest.

Once a tsunami enters the continental shelf, the sea depth will suddenly become shallower and the wave height will suddenly increase. It is possible that the tsunami will rapidly rise to a huge wave of 20 to 30 meters, destroying everything in an instant.
